Mercedes boss raises questions over Ferrari engine

Mercedes leads Ferrari in the constructors' championship Mercedes' Formula 1 boss Toto Wolff has raised questions over Ferrari's engines in the wake of his own team appearing to have lost its power unit advantage. Since the introduction of the current turbo-hybrid power units in 2015, Mercedes has been the accepted benchmark. However, in recent races the advantage seems to have shifted in favour of Ferrari, which won the British Grand Prix and was commanding the German Grand Prix before Sebastian Vettel crashed out of the lead.
